3 Professional Summary Examples for Program Coordinators

Senior Level
Strategic Planning
Team Leadership
Program Management

Accomplished Program Coordinator with 8+ years of experience managing multi-million dollar programs, leading cross-functional teams of 15+ members, and achieving 95% program completion rates. Proven track record in strategic planning, stakeholder management, and process optimization that resulted in 30% cost reduction and improved program outcomes across diverse sectors.

Why it works:

This summary emphasizes quantifiable achievements, leadership experience, and strategic impact that senior-level employers expect from experienced program coordinators.

Mid Level
Project Coordination
Budget Management
Stakeholder Relations

Results-driven Program Coordinator with 4+ years of experience coordinating educational and community programs, managing budgets up to $500K, and collaborating with diverse stakeholders. Skilled in project management, data analysis, and program evaluation with a proven ability to increase program participation by 40% and streamline operations.

Why it works:

This summary showcases relevant experience with specific metrics while highlighting key coordination and analytical skills that mid-level positions require.

Entry Level
Program Support
Administrative Skills
Team Collaboration

Detail-oriented recent graduate with internship experience in program coordination and strong organizational skills. Proficient in project management software, data collection, and stakeholder communication with demonstrated ability to support program implementation and contribute to team success in fast-paced environments.

Why it works:

This summary focuses on transferable skills, relevant coursework, and eagerness to learn, which compensates for limited professional experience.
